Lightning Returns to Offer a Shorter Campaign, Encourage Multiple Playthroughs

Just a few days ago, Square Enix announced Lightning Returns: Final Fantasy XIII, their third – and allegedly final – entry in the FFXIII series. Aside from the game’s 2013 launch window and a Majora’s Mask inspired game mechanic, not too much was revealed about the game during the franchise’s 25th anniversary celebration.

However, a few additional details have emerged thanks to the latest issue of Famitsu (via Andriasang). According to the outlet, the game will feature a single ending that concludes Lightning’s story in a happy way.

Though oddly enough, the experience itself isn’t going to take players all too long to complete — apparently not even requiring tens of hours of play time. Because of this, Square is aiming to make the game a highly re-playable experience that encourages gamers to go back through the game multiple times.

The game is said to currently be about 30% complete and will take a more “World Driven” approach to gameplay and player interaction.
